Problem

Existing television receivers struggle to meet demands for high-value added functions, particularly in content distribution and broadband network environments, with limitations in handling higher resolution and definition video contents.

Innovation Solution

A broadcast receiving apparatus equipped with a receiving unit, interface, and control unit that determines output states based on control information including copy control, video resolution, and transmission characteristics, supporting MMT media transport and MPEG-H HEVC video coding.

AI summary

A digital broadcast receiving apparatus capable of executing a function with a higher added value is provided. A broadcast receiving apparatus configured to receive contents includes: a receiving unit configured to receive the contents; an interface via which the contents received by the receiving unit is outputted; a control unit configured to control an output state of the contents from the interface. In this case, the control unit is configured to determine the output state of the contents from the interface in accordance with a combination of control information indicating a copy control state of the contents, control information for specifying necessity or not of protection when to output the contents, information indicating resolution of video of the contents, and information indicating transmission characteristics of video of the contents, which are received by the receiving unit together with the contents.
